Как запустить один конкретный анализатор или фильтр в Elasticsearch? - PullRequest
4 голосов
/ 08 марта 2012

Хотелось бы посмотреть, как разные анализаторы и фильтры реагируют на мой ввод. Я не хочу запускать все анализаторы, определенные для поля в моем отображении индекса, я хочу иметь возможность запускать их 1) индивидуально и 2) без переиндексации.

Похоже, это должно быть сделано так:

curl -XGET 'localhost:9200/_analyze?analyzer=standard' -d 'this is a test'

как описано в Elasticsearch Analyze API , но у меня это не работает. Изменился ли API каким-либо образом?

Вот что я получаю:

No handler found for uri [/_analyze?analyzer=standard] and method [GET]

1 Ответ

3 голосов
/ 08 марта 2012

Решено, работает только в Elasticsearch v 0.19.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...